Most AI companies will die soon. Which ones will survive?
The AI market is heading for a correction. Not everything will die, but most will. This panel examines which companies, business models, and technical approaches actually survive when hype becomes economics.
Speakers:
Malte Ubl (Vercel CTO) - Powers thousands of AI apps, sees which scale vs. burn money
Devinder Sodhi (Sodhirao CEO, runs AI floor at Frontier Tower) - Advising startups through the sustainability crisis
York Westenhaver (AlphaFund CEO, Chief AI Architect) - Building AI for quant trading.
Moderated by Nicole Levin - Building AI infrastructure at seed-stage startup
We'll discuss: Which business models actually work? What technical approaches are sustainable? How do you survive the correction?
